How Diagnoses Are Made and What This Means for Treatment
Hypothyroidism is usually diagnosed with blood tests that measure thyroid-stimulating hormone (TSH) and free thyroxine levels, providing insight into thyroid performance. The ICD-10 coding system—ranging from specific types of hypothyroidism to more general cases—helps track these diagnoses. With knee osteoarthritis , the situation is more nuanced. Some doctors recommend checking thyroid function in people with osteoarthritis , particularly if their joint pain is severe or comes with signs of inflammation. Others note that while there’s emerging evidence connecting thyroid dysfunction and osteoarthritis , the relationship isn’t fully established. That’s why clinicians combine ICD-10 codes with their medical judgment, considering the person’s symptoms and overall health history before deciding on treatment. This approach ensures both conditions are identified and managed effectively.
How Hypothyroidism Can Affect Joint Health
Thyroid hormones play a key role in maintaining many body systems, including cartilage—the smooth tissue that covers and protects joints. Low thyroid hormone levels can slow cartilage repair , making joints more susceptible to damage. Hypothyroidism may also cause joint swelling and stiffness, which can worsen osteoarthritis symptoms. Additionally, the condition can influence the body’s inflammatory responses, potentially increasing joint inflammation and cartilage breakdown. Genetic research further links thyroid function to immune system activity and inflammation. Understanding this relationship underlines why identifying and treating hypothyroidism is essential for people with knee osteoarthritis .
